Set wallpaper on my Computer

Set wallpaper on my Computer

Posted on August 24, 2022

Set wallpaper on my Computer is the easiest way to customize your desktop experience in Windows. The wallpaper is the image that appears behind the icons on your computer’s desktop—that’s why it’s usually called a desktop background. On most computers, you can change your background by right-clicking the desktop and selecting Personalize.

Set a photo as your background:

  • Use File Explorer and right-click on the file.
  • Select Set As Desktop Background.

Set your background on multiple monitors:

  • Right-click anywhere on the desktop and select Personalize on the pop-up menu.
  • Click the Down Arrow displayed under Background and choose Picture.
  • Click the Browse button to open File Explorer.
  • Locate the picture you want as a background and then select Choose Picture.
  • Right-click on a thumbnail and select the target display.

Set multiple photos as a rotating background:

  • Select Personalize and click the Down Arrow displayed under Background.
  • Choose Slideshow and open File Explorer.
  • Select the folder containing the photos and choose This Folder button.
  • Change Picture Every and select one of six options ranging.
  • Toggle the Shuffle and Let Slideshow Run.
  • Choose a Fit and select one of six options.
